Fortifying Digital Banking: The Drive Behind Enhanced Authentication
Since the integration of SunTrust and BB&T formed Truist, the financial institution has continuously upgraded its infrastructure to unify digital banking systems. In 2026, financial security experts noted increased automated credential threats across retail banking, prompting Truist to deploy proactive verification steps for account access from unfamiliar devices or IP addresses.
The updated framework focuses heavily on adaptive zero-trust security. When a user initiates a truist login session from an unrecognized location, the system automatically triggers a secondary verification request—such as a push notification or a dynamic one-time passcode. These security layers prevent unauthorized access even if primary credentials are compromised elsewhere online.
Safe Portal Access: Step-by-Step Instructions and Troubleshooting
Navigating to the official truist login page requires user alertness to avoid landing on fake sites created by scammers. Cybersecurity teams strongly recommend bookmarking the official website directly rather than relying on unverified search engine results or email links.
To safely sign in to your Truist account:
- Verify the Official Domain: Ensure your browser navigation bar indicates
https://www.truist.comwith an active security certificate before typing credentials. - Enter User Credentials: Input your User ID and Password carefully, noting that entries are case-sensitive.
- Complete MFA Prompts: If prompted, approve the sign-in request using the push notification sent to your registered Truist Mobile app or enter the SMS security code.
- Resolve Access Locks: If your account becomes locked after multiple failed attempts, use the official "Forgot User ID or Password" self-service tool on the landing page rather than calling third-party help services.
Mobile app users should keep their applications updated through official app stores to maintain compatibility with modern biometric protocols and patch emergency security vulnerabilities instantly.

Next-Generation Features: The Truist Digital Roadmap for Late 2026
Looking ahead through late 2026, Truist plans to expand passwordless login options for retail and small business clients. This initiative leverages global FIDO2 standards, allowing users to complete a truist login using hardware passkeys or device-native biometric tools without entering a traditional password.
Furthermore, machine-learning engines integrated into the background will analyze real-time behavior patterns to detect suspicious activity during active sessions. These quiet updates aim to maximize security while keeping routine banking tasks fast, convenient, and reliable for millions of daily active users.
